基于非线性补偿LQR的全驱动碟式水下机器人控制
本文提出了一种仅使用6个推进器实现全自由度可控的圆碟式水下机器人结构,在静水环境下对其进行动力学建模.随后,基于此模型提出一种带非线性补偿环节的线性二次型调节器(LQR)反馈控制方法,可通过双向水下推进器实现对水下机器人6个自由度的全驱动控制并抑制由重力矩导致的扰动.最后,经仿真试验表明本文设计的非线性补偿算法对重力矩扰动具有很强的抑制作用,控制器能稳定实现水下机器人六自由度状态跟踪,本文中设计的推进器布局也对全驱动水下机器人的设计具有一定的指导意义....
Saved in:
Published in | 控制理论与应用 Vol. 41; no. 10; pp. 1783 - 1790 |
---|---|
Main Authors | , , , , |
Format | Journal Article |
Language | Chinese |
Published |
东南大学自动化学院,江苏南京 210018
01.10.2024
|
Subjects | |
Online Access | Get full text |
ISSN | 1000-8152 |
DOI | 10.7641/CTA.2023.11304 |
Cover
Loading…
Summary: | 本文提出了一种仅使用6个推进器实现全自由度可控的圆碟式水下机器人结构,在静水环境下对其进行动力学建模.随后,基于此模型提出一种带非线性补偿环节的线性二次型调节器(LQR)反馈控制方法,可通过双向水下推进器实现对水下机器人6个自由度的全驱动控制并抑制由重力矩导致的扰动.最后,经仿真试验表明本文设计的非线性补偿算法对重力矩扰动具有很强的抑制作用,控制器能稳定实现水下机器人六自由度状态跟踪,本文中设计的推进器布局也对全驱动水下机器人的设计具有一定的指导意义. |
---|---|
ISSN: | 1000-8152 |
DOI: | 10.7641/CTA.2023.11304 |